Output 50811990650dca7aaaa8b5803e7d8e5559e8b3e4fa7b18f969349b7e55f62488:3

value
1326000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d4aaaccfd7e0144e1ae6843593b9964dedc4cac OP_EQUALVERIFY OP_CHECKSIG
address
16b5ffoW8iMUQ7ASB1NPBpjNsCfbE8PrnL
transaction
50811990650dca7aaaa8b5803e7d8e5559e8b3e4fa7b18f969349b7e55f62488
confirmations
496058
spent
true